June in Huaguoshan, China, brings a blend of warm temperatures and substantial rainfall, making it an intriguing month for visitors. With a maximum temperature reaching 35°C (95°F) and an average of 24°C (76°F), the days can be quite hot, while the nights cool down to a comfortable minimum of 17°C (62°F). This month also sees an average precipitation level of 125 mm (4.9 in) over approximately 6 days, resulting in a humidity of 74% that adds to the tropical feel. June marks a significant shift in precipitation patterns in Huaguoshan, China, with rainfall escalating to 125 mm (4.9 in) over just 6 days, setting the stage for the wettest months ahead. This increase follows the gradual rise in rainfall observed since March, where totals began to climb from 38 mm (1.5 in) to 77 mm (3.0 in) in May. The onset of summer stimulates a marked uptick in rainfall that not only enhances local ecosystems but also prepares the region for the deluge of July, which sees a staggering 274 mm (10.8 in) over 16 days. As June rolls into Huaguoshan, China, residents and visitors alike should prepare for the intense sunlight that comes with a UV Index of 10—marking it as one of the peak months for solar exposure. This level falls into the very high category, which means a burn can occur in just 15 minutes of unprotected sun exposure. Following a pattern established in May, where the UV Index also peaked at 10, June's sunlight continues to demand attention and precautions. As the summer progresses, the UV Index remains high, particularly in the months of July and August, suggesting a need for consistent sun safety measures throughout this period. In Huaguoshan, China, the progression of daylight hours throughout the year reveals a distinct pattern that corresponds to the changing seasons. Starting in January and February, the daylight lasts a modest 10 hours, offering a sense of calm during the winter months. As spring makes its entrance, there's a noticeable increase; by March, daylight extends to 11 hours, and by April and May, it further grows to 13 hours. The pinnacle of sunlight arrives in June and July, where residents enjoy a generous 14 hours of bright daylight. However, as summer fades, so does the sunlight, gradually decreasing to 13 hours in August and tapering off to 12 hours in September. This decrease continues into the fall, with October and November witnessing 11 and 10 hours respectively, ultimately leading to the shorter days of December at just 9 hours.
